Definitions:

Budgetary Slack

The practice of underestimating revenues or overestimating expenses when preparing a budget to create a buffer for unexpected scenarios.

Uncertainty

The state of having limited knowledge where it is impossible to exactly describe existing state or future outcomes, often affecting decision-making processes.

Budgeted Profit and Loss Statement

A financial statement forecasting the revenue, expenses, and profit for a future period, based on management's estimates.

Operating Expenses

Ongoing expenses for operating a business, excluding the cost of goods sold but including costs like rent, utilities, and payroll.
